作者:joanV- | 来源:互联网 | 2014-05-07 11:54
每个网站所有者都在努力美化自己的网站,使它看上往更酷、更具有吸引力,其中最常见的方法就是应用图片、Logo及Flash等。但是,这也会带来一个标题,由于越美丽、越吸引人的网站
每个网站所有者都在努力美化自己的网站,使它看上往更酷、更具有吸引力,其中最常见的方法就是应用图片、Logo及Flash等。但是,这也会带来一个标题,由于越美丽、越吸引人的网站,美丽的图片和Flash等就轻易被别的网站偷偷的盗用。下面我们就一起讨论如何防止网站图像被盗用。
需要解决的标题 简略的说,这里有两种不同的盗用行动:
1. 应用HTML标记IMG在自己的网站中引用网站的图片。
2. 从网站高低载图片,然后放在自己的网站上。
对于第一种的盗用行动,正当网站的图片被用来美化装饰其它网站,这种盗用对正当网站的侵害比拟大,由于拜访非法网站的拜访者实在是从正当网站获取图片的,正当网站的日志文件布满了拜访恳求记录,并且带宽被非法拜访耗费,而正当网站却没有得到任何利益。这种类型的盗用通过技巧手段完整可以被防止。
第二种类型的盗用相对来说比拟阴险,浏览者在非法网站直接拜访非法的图片,而正当网站的版权受到侵害,却得不到赔偿,甚至无法发明这种盗用。由于Web的工作方法对这种类型的盗用实际上无法被禁止,但是可以使得这种盗用更加艰苦。
完整杜尽这两种盗用行动是不现实的,但是通过技巧手段可以使得这种盗用非常艰苦。在Apache环境下,通过配置可以限制网站图片被盗用。
标识需要保护的文件 作为网站治理员,最大的盼看就是能够保护网站上所有文档,但是从技巧角度考虑这种想法是不现实的,因此我们这里只讨论对图片文件的保护。
作为保护的第一步,首先需要标识出需要保护的文件,然后才干进一步对被标识的文件进行保护。在Apache配置文件中添加如下内容:
[这里添加保护限制命令]
将
容器命令包含在或等容器中,或者单独列出,不处于任何保护容器中,这样就会对网站所有文件进行保护,甚至可以存放在.htaccess文件。将该容器放在不同的地位,保护的范畴机会有所不同。
Referer HTTP头字段
当用户拜访Web服务器恳求一个页面时,用户浏览器发送的HTTP恳求中会有一个被称为HTTP恳求头(HTTP Request Header)的信息,这个头信息中包含客户恳求的一些信息,例如发出恳求客户主机的浏览器版本、用户语言、用户把持系统平台、用户恳求的文档名等,这些信息以变量名/变量值的方法被传输。